Olympic ex-champ dies

Olympic cross-country skiing gold medalist Vibeke Skofterud has died aged 38 following a jet-skiing accident, the Norwegian Ski Federation confirmed yesterday. Norwegian Skofterud was reported missing on Saturday and her body was found by a rescue team on Sunday near the island of St Helena in southern Norway, the BBC reported. “It’s an unthinkable tragedy that our life-loving Vibeke is gone. Our thoughts go to Vibeke’s family and her closest,” national team director Vidar Lofshus said. Skofterud won the 4x5km cross-country skiing relay gold at the Vancouver Winter Olympics in 2010 and was twice world champion — in 2005 and 2011 — in the discipline.
